XPO导出到TFS不更新某些属性

时间:2014-01-16 14:49:34

标签: tfs axapta dynamics-ax-2012 morph-x

我在更新某些字段时遇到某些属性的问题。

例如:

我将String 30的“帮助文本”属性更改为空白,并将其检入TFS。在构建完成时,我所做的更改甚至没有被删除。这是我在AOT中进行更改后文件的一部分。

STRING
PROPERTIES
  Name                #String30
  Label               #@SYS97920
  HelpText            #@SYS97921
  Origin              #{29081355-0000-1000-5374-72696E673330}
  LegacyId            #4949
  StringSize          #30
ENDPROPERTIES

这是我进入并手动导出后的文件:

STRING
PROPERTIES
  Name                #String30
  Label               #@SYS97920
  Origin              #{29081355-0000-1000-5374-72696E673330}
  LegacyId            #4949
  StringSize          #30
ENDPROPERTIES

HelpText没有在我的本地计算机上显示(我希望它),但它没有导出到TFS。

这是另一个例子。我在自定义表上编辑了开始时间,结束时间和注释的标签。这是我更改这些标签之前的导出:

 FIELD #Comments
    STRING
    PROPERTIES
      Name                #Comments
      Table               #omitted
      Origin              #omitted
      StringSize          #50
    ENDPROPERTIES


  FIELD #EndTime
    TIME
    PROPERTIES
      Name                #EndTime
      Label               #End
      Table               #omitted
      Origin              #omitted
      ExtendedDataType    #TimeOfDay
    ENDPROPERTIES

  FIELD #StartTime
    TIME
    PROPERTIES
      Name                #StartTime
      Label               #Start
      Table               #omitted
      Origin              #omitted
      ExtendedDataType    #TimeOfDay
    ENDPROPERTIES

这是事后:

FIELD #Comments
    STRING
    PROPERTIES
      Name                #Comments
      Table               #omitted
      Origin              #omitted
      StringSize          #50
    ENDPROPERTIES

  FIELD #EndTime
    TIME
    PROPERTIES
      Name                #EndTime
      Label               #End Time
      Table               #omitted
      Origin              #omitted
      ExtendedDataType    #TimeOfDay
    ENDPROPERTIES

  FIELD #StartTime
    TIME
    PROPERTIES
      Name                #StartTime
      Label               #Start Time
      Table               #omitted
      Origin              #omitted
      ExtendedDataType    #TimeOfDay
    ENDPROPERTIES

在我的本地AOT中,“注释”字段将“注释”作为其标签。我从TFS中删除了最新的更改并删除了标签。所以我检查了一下,更改了标签,然后重新检查了.TFS告诉我没有任何改变,只是解开了支票。实际上导出XPO导致:

      FIELD #Comments
    STRING
    PROPERTIES
      Name                #Comments
      Label               #Comments
      Table               #omitted
      Origin              #omitted
      StringSize          #50
    ENDPROPERTIES

所以文件明显改变了,但是TFS导出无法识别它。有没有人知道为什么会这样?

0 个答案:

没有答案